A significant and pivotal development has been announced by the Turkish President, Recep Tayyip Erdoğan, concerning the Turkish military cargo plane that recently went down. In an official statement made on Wednesday, President Erdoğan confirmed the crucial news that the black box of the doomed aircraft has been recovered. The plane had tragically crashed near the shared borders of Azerbaijan and Georgia. This recovery marks a decisive step towards launching comprehensive and in-depth investigations to uncover the true causes and all the circumstances surrounding this tragic accident.

According to the details reported by the RIA Novosti news agency, the Turkish President emphasized that the discovery of the black box will provide critically important data necessary to determine what transpired in the final moments before the plane’s crash. Erdoğan also addressed the initial casualty count in his statement, reporting that the bodies of 19 servicemen who perished in the grievous accident have been found. The Turkish President added that intensive efforts are still underway to search for the last remaining body that has not yet been located, underscoring the serious continuation of search and rescue operations. Specialized teams have already commenced their work to decrypt and analyze the black box data, with the objective of providing clear and transparent answers regarding this air disaster.
